Reading public works newsletter: spring 2025 schedule

The Department of Public Works (DPW) has released its Spring 2025 schedule, featuring a variety of essential services for residents, including street sweeping, hazardous materials collection, scrap metal pickup, and electronics recycling. Spring 2025 DPW events

πŸ“… Mid-April 2025
πŸš› Street Sweeping Begins – The DPW will commence its annual street sweeping program to clear debris and improve road conditions.

πŸ“… Weeks of April 14-18, 2025 & April 28 - May 2, 2025
πŸ‚ Curbside Leaf Pickup – Leaves must be placed in paper bags and set curbside on your regular trash collection day.

πŸ“… Saturday, May 10, 2025 | ⏰ 9:00 AM – 1:00 PM
πŸ“ DPW Garage, 75 Newcrossing Road
⚠️ Hazardous Materials Collection (ID Required) – Properly dispose of hazardous household waste, including chemicals, paints, and other toxic materials.

πŸ“… Week of May 12-16, 2025
πŸ”© Scrap Metal Pickup – Residents can place scrap metal items curbside for collection.

πŸ“… Saturday, May 17, 2025 | ⏰ 9:00 AM – 1:00 PM
πŸ“ DPW Garage, 75 Newcrossing Road
♻️ Electronics Collection, Paper Shredding, Rigid Plastics, & Simple Recycling – Bring your old electronics, documents for shredding, rigid plastics, and other recyclable materials for responsible disposal.

Compost center information

The 2025 Compost Center schedule has been posted. A 2025 Compost Center sticker is required for access by filling out the Compost Sticker Form and returning to the DPW office at Town Hall.

πŸ“ Compost Center Location: Strout Avenue (at the end of Grove Street past the golf course)
